We require applicants to hold, or be about to obtain, an Upper Second class Honours degree, or the equivalent qualification gained outside the UK, in a related subject area for entry to a PhD programme. A Lower Second class Honours degree may be considered if applicants also hold a Master's degree with a Merit classification.
We require a minimum IELTS score of 6.5 overall or TOEFL (iBT) 90. Each component of the English test should meet the minimum requirement of IELTS 5.5 in all components, TOEFL (iBT 22). For the writing component , we expect you to have achieved a minimum of 6.0 (IELTS).

Our PhD/MPhil Pharmacology programme enables you to undertake a research project that will improve understanding of Pharmacology. Our pharmacology research focuses on a range of topics. These include:<br><br>the pharmacology of drug efflux transporters, particularly ABCB1 P-glycoprotein, ABCG2 breast cancer resistance protein and ABCC multidrug resistance-associated transporters,<br>developing complex, physiologically-relevant in vitro cell systems to investigate transport, metabolism and delivery of therapeutic drugs,<br>understanding the pharmacological and molecular mechanisms that regulate expression and function of drug efflux transporters, particularly in the blood-brain barrier,<br>the role of blood-brain barrier drug efflux transporters in drug delivery to the central nervous system and the effects of inflammatory and degenerative conditions, eg Alzheimer's disease, on efflux transporter function,<br>the biological role of lipid networks in health and disease, particularly their roles in inflammation, cellular communications and tissue responses,<br>employing mass spectrometry-based lipidomic technology, in conjunction with functional, metabolic and signaling approaches to characterise lipid profiles in physiological and pathophysiological conditions,<br>investigating the role of lipids in skin homeostasis and in response to inflammation, injury and wound healing,<br>studying role of local hormones in diseases and conditions associated with the female reproductive tract (eg dysmenorrhoea, endometriosis and the detection and prevention of preterm labour),<br>molecularly identifying and pharmacologically characterising receptors expressed in the female reproductive system,<br>understanding the physiological and pharmacological characteristics of the placenta. These studies include the development of placental homing peptide-microRNA inhibitor conjugates for targeted enhancement of placental growth signalling,<br><br>Learn from some of Europe's leading researchers while undertaking your own project.<br>Access some of the best research facilities in the world at both the University and in hospitals around Greater Manchester.<br>Undergo training in transferable skills critical to developing early-stage researchers and professionals through the Doctoral Academy's training programme.<br>Conduct research at a university ranked 6th in the UK (QS World University Rankings 2022).
